Israeli Settler Fanatics Block Humanitarian Aid to Gaza

In a recent alarming incident reported by Quds News Network, Israeli settler extremists gathered at the Karm Abu Salem crossing, impeding the delivery of vital humanitarian aid to the Gaza Strip. This incident highlights the ongoing tensions and humanitarian crises affecting the region, raising concerns over the welfare of Palestinians in Gaza who are in dire need of assistance.

The Humanitarian Crisis in Gaza

The Gaza Strip has long been a focal point of humanitarian challenges, exacerbated by political strife, blockades, and conflicts. The population, which consists of more than two million people, faces severe shortages of essential supplies, including food, water, and medical care. Humanitarian organizations frequently call for increased access to aid, but such requests are often met with resistance due to the complex political landscape.

Karm Abu Salem Crossing: A Critical Gateway

The Karm Abu Salem crossing, also known as Kerem Shalom, serves as a crucial point for the entry of goods and humanitarian aid into Gaza from Israel. It is often the only route through which essentials can reach the besieged territory. However, the crossing is frequently subject to political tensions and restrictions, leading to dire consequences for those reliant on external support.

Recent Developments: Israeli Settler Actions

On May 30, 2025, a group of Israeli settler fanatics gathered at the Karm Abu Salem crossing, actively preventing trucks loaded with humanitarian supplies from entering Gaza. This blockade not only obstructs the flow of essential aid but also showcases the increasing influence and assertiveness of extremist groups within Israeli society. These actions underscore the ongoing tensions between different factions and the implications for the Palestinian population.
